Landscape drainage repair services focus on fixing issues related to how water moves across a property’s outdoor space. These services typically involve inspecting and restoring the drainage system to ensure water flows away from foundations, walkways, patios, and landscaped areas effectively. Repair work may include fixing broken or clogged underground pipes, adjusting grading to prevent water from pooling, installing or replacing drainage channels, and addressing erosion caused by improper water runoff. Proper drainage is essential to maintain the integrity of a property’s landscape and prevent water-related damage over time.
Problems that landscape drainage repair helps solve often stem from poor water management. Common signs include standing water after rain, soggy lawns, erosion along slopes, and water pooling near the foundation or basement walls. These issues can lead to more serious concerns such as basement flooding, foundation cracks, or damaged landscaping. Repair services aim to correct these problems by improving the flow of water away from vulnerable areas, reducing the risk of water damage, and helping maintain a safe and stable outdoor environment.
Properties that typically use landscape drainage repair services include residential homes with yards, gardens, or outdoor living spaces. Homes built on slopes or with poorly graded land are especially prone to drainage issues. Additionally, properties with existing drainage systems that have become clogged, damaged, or ineffective over time may require repairs to restore proper water flow. These services are suitable for any property owner noticing signs of drainage problems, whether they are dealing with minor pooling or more severe erosion and water intrusion issues.

The overview below groups typical Landscape Drainage Repair proj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Issaquah, WA.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- Typical costs for minor drainage repairs in Issaquah often range from $250-$600. Many routine jobs, such as fixing small leaks or clearing minor blockages, fall within this range. Larger or more complex repairs may cost more depending on the extent of the work needed.
Mid-Range Projects - Replacing or upgrading existing drainage systems usually falls between $1,000 and $3,000. Many local contractors handle these projects regularly, with costs varying based on yard size and system complexity. Fewer projects reach the higher end of this range.
Full Drainage System Replacement - Complete replacement of a drainage system can cost from $4,000 to $8,000 or more. Larger, more involved projects, such as extensive yard overhauls, tend to push costs into this higher tier. Many projects are completed within the mid-range, with fewer reaching the maximum estimates.
Complex or Custom Installations - Highly customized or large-scale drainage solutions can exceed $10,000. These projects often involve detailed planning and specialized equipment, with costs varying widely based on site conditions. Such projects are less common but are handled by experienced local contractors when needed.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What are common signs of drainage issues in a landscape? Signs include pooling water, soggy areas, erosion, or plant health problems caused by excess moisture.
How can landscape drainage problems be repaired? Local contractors typically assess the site and may install solutions like French drains, swales, or grading adjustments to improve drainage.
What causes landscape drainage problems to develop? Causes can include improper grading, clogged or inadequate drainage systems, compacted soil, or changes in the landscape over time.
Are there preventative measures to avoid drainage issues? Proper grading, installing drainage systems during initial landscaping, and regular maintenance can help prevent future drainage problems.
